Check the Exterior for Damage and Wear
Start with a thorough inspection of your caravan’s exterior. Look for cracks, dents, or signs of water damage, especially around windows, doors, and roof seals. Liberty Caravan Services can help with resealing any gaps promptly to prevent leaks that can cause costly internal damage.
Inspect the roof for cracks or worn seals
Check window and door seals for brittleness or gaps
Examine the bodywork for dents or scratches that could rust
Regular exterior checks help catch issues early, avoiding expensive repairs later.
Maintain the Caravan’s Chassis and Wheels
The chassis and wheels are critical for safe towing. Liberty Caravan Services emphasises the importance of checking the wheel bearings, brakes, and suspension regularly.
Grease wheel bearings annually or every 12,000 miles
Test brakes for responsiveness and wear
Inspect tires for tread depth and cracks; replace if needed
Check suspension components for damage or rust
Proper maintenance here reduces the risk of breakdowns and improves towing stability.
Service the Gas and Electrical Systems
Your caravan’s gas and electrical systems require careful attention to ensure safety and functionality. Liberty Caravan Services offers comprehensive checks and repairs in these areas.
Test gas appliances and connections for leaks using a gas detector
Check the battery condition and charge level
Inspect wiring for frays or loose connections
Test all lights, including indicators and interior lamps
Faulty gas or electrical systems can be dangerous, so regular servicing is essential.
Keep the Interior Clean and Functional
A clean, well-maintained interior makes your caravan more enjoyable. Liberty Caravan Services advises regular cleaning and checking of fixtures.
Clean upholstery and curtains to prevent mold
Check plumbing for leaks or blockages
Test water pumps and taps
Ensure smoke and carbon monoxide detectors work properly
Routine interior care extends the life of your caravan’s fittings and improves comfort.
